The synthesis of loop predicates
Communications of the ACM
Implementation and applications of Scott's logic for computable functions
Proceedings of ACM conference on Proving assertions about programs
Inductive methods for proving properties of programs
Proceedings of ACM conference on Proving assertions about programs
Automatic program verification I: a logical basis and its implementation.
Automatic program verification I: a logical basis and its implementation.
Toward a man-machine system for proving program correctness
Toward a man-machine system for proving program correctness
A program verifier
LISP 1.5 Programmer's Manual
Program abstraction and instantiation
ACM Transactions on Programming Languages and Systems (TOPLAS)
Journal of Symbolic Computation
Decidability of the purely existential fragment of the theory of term algebras
Journal of the ACM (JACM)
The early years of logic programming
Communications of the ACM
Trace Specifications: Methodology and Models
IEEE Transactions on Software Engineering
The application of program verification techniques to hardware verification
25 years of DAC Papers on Twenty-five years of electronic design automation
Developing formally verified Ada programs
IWSSD '89 Proceedings of the 5th international workshop on Software specification and design
M-LISP: its natural semantics and equational logic
PEPM '91 Proceedings of the 1991 ACM SIGPLAN symposium on Partial evaluation and semantics-based program manipulation
Fun, rigour and pragmatism in functional programming
ACM SIGCSE Bulletin
M-LISP: a representation-independent dialect of LISP with reduction semantics
ACM Transactions on Programming Languages and Systems (TOPLAS)
Proofs by structural induction using partial evaluation
PEPM '93 Proceedings of the 1993 ACM SIGPLAN symposium on Partial evaluation and semantics-based program manipulation
Projecting functional models of imperative programs
ACM SIGPLAN Notices
Rules and strategies for transforming functional and logic programs
ACM Computing Surveys (CSUR)
Program analysis using binary relations
Proceedings of the ACM SIGPLAN 1997 conference on Programming language design and implementation
Proving Properties of Complex Data Structures
Journal of the ACM (JACM)
A Transformation System for Developing Recursive Programs
Journal of the ACM (JACM)
A Methodology for LISP Program Construction from Examples
Journal of the ACM (JACM)
A New Incompleteness Result for Hoare's System
Journal of the ACM (JACM)
Path Calculus in Program Verification
Journal of the ACM (JACM)
Conditional Expressions with Equality Tests
Journal of the ACM (JACM)
An Introduction to Proving the Correctness of Programs
ACM Computing Surveys (CSUR)
A Deductive Approach to Program Synthesis
ACM Transactions on Programming Languages and Systems (TOPLAS)
Some Techniques for Recursion Removal from Recursive Functions
ACM Transactions on Programming Languages and Systems (TOPLAS)
Communications of the ACM
Test data as an aid in proving program correctness
Communications of the ACM
Proving the correctness of heuristically optimized code
Communications of the ACM
Abstract data types and software validation
Communications of the ACM
A Metalanguage for interactive proof in LCF
POPL '78 Proceedings of the 5th ACM SIGACT-SIGPLAN symposium on Principles of programming languages
Towards a mechanically checked theory of computation: the ACL2 project
Logic-based artificial intelligence
Paths: an abstract alternative to pointers
POPL '81 Proceedings of the 8th ACM SIGPLAN-SIGACT symposium on Principles of programming languages
POPL '81 Proceedings of the 8th ACM SIGPLAN-SIGACT symposium on Principles of programming languages
POPL '79 Proceedings of the 6th ACM SIGACT-SIGPLAN symposium on Principles of programming languages
POPL '79 Proceedings of the 6th ACM SIGACT-SIGPLAN symposium on Principles of programming languages
Informational Logic as a Tool for Automated Reasoning
Journal of Automated Reasoning
Christopher Strachey—Understanding Programming Languages
Higher-Order and Symbolic Computation
The Automation of Proof: A Historical and Sociological Exploration
IEEE Annals of the History of Computing
Symbolic Functional Evaluation
TPHOLs '99 Proceedings of the 12th International Conference on Theorem Proving in Higher Order Logics
Genetic Reasoning: Evolutionary Induction of Mathematical Proofs
Proceedings of the Second European Workshop on Genetic Programming
Listlessness is better than laziness: Lazy evaluation and garbage collection at compile-time
LFP '84 Proceedings of the 1984 ACM Symposium on LISP and functional programming
The semantics of lazy (and industrious) evaluation
LFP '82 Proceedings of the 1982 ACM symposium on LISP and functional programming
A constructive alternative to axiomatic data type definitions
LFP '80 Proceedings of the 1980 ACM conference on LISP and functional programming
A semantic comparison of LISP and SCHEME
LFP '80 Proceedings of the 1980 ACM conference on LISP and functional programming
A flexible environment for program development based on a symbolic interpreter
ICSE '79 Proceedings of the 4th international conference on Software engineering
A new incompleteness result for Hoare's system
STOC '76 Proceedings of the eighth annual ACM symposium on Theory of computing
Specification of data structures for FP programs
FPCA '81 Proceedings of the 1981 conference on Functional programming languages and computer architecture
The automatic synthesis of recursive programs
Proceedings of the 1977 symposium on Artificial intelligence and programming languages
Aspects of applicative programming for file systems (Preliminary Version)
Proceedings of an ACM conference on Language design for reliable software
Some extensions to algebraic specifications
Proceedings of an ACM conference on Language design for reliable software
A view of program verification
Proceedings of the international conference on Reliable software
A methodology for LISP program construction from examples
POPL '76 Proceedings of the 3rd ACM SIGACT-SIGPLAN symposium on Principles on programming languages
Goal-directed program transformation
POPL '76 Proceedings of the 3rd ACM SIGACT-SIGPLAN symposium on Principles on programming languages
Primitive recursive program transformation
POPL '76 Proceedings of the 3rd ACM SIGACT-SIGPLAN symposium on Principles on programming languages
Test data as an aid in proving program correctness
POPL '76 Proceedings of the 3rd ACM SIGACT-SIGPLAN symposium on Principles on programming languages
The application of program verification techniques to hardware verification
DAC '79 Proceedings of the 16th Design Automation Conference
Inductively Verifying Invariant Properties of Parameterized Systems
Automated Software Engineering
An unfold/fold transformation framework for definite logic programs
ACM Transactions on Programming Languages and Systems (TOPLAS)
Automatic proof of correctness of a binary addition algorithm
ACM SIGART Bulletin
The future of symbolic computation: mathematics versus languages
ACM SIGSAM Bulletin
Informational logic in knowledge representation and automated deduction
AI Communications
Strum: Structured Microprogram Development System for Correct Firmware
IEEE Transactions on Computers
Efficient execution in an automated reasoning environment
Journal of Functional Programming
Verified Software: Theories, Tools, Experiments
A Coinduction Rule for Entailment of Recursively Defined Properties
CP '08 Proceedings of the 14th international conference on Principles and Practice of Constraint Programming
TPHOLs '08 Proceedings of the 21st International Conference on Theorem Proving in Higher Order Logics
Machine-code verification for multiple architectures: an application of decompilation into logic
Proceedings of the 2008 International Conference on Formal Methods in Computer-Aided Design
Automated deduction for verification
ACM Computing Surveys (CSUR)
Dependent type inference with interpolants
PPDP '09 Proceedings of the 11th ACM SIGPLAN conference on Principles and practice of declarative programming
Automated theory formation in mathematics
IJCAI'77 Proceedings of the 5th international joint conference on Artificial intelligence - Volume 2
Inductive reasoning in mathematics
IJCAI'77 Proceedings of the 5th international joint conference on Artificial intelligence - Volume 2
Putting theories together to make specifications
IJCAI'77 Proceedings of the 5th international joint conference on Artificial intelligence - Volume 2
Strategies for mechanizing structural induction
IJCAI'77 Proceedings of the 5th international joint conference on Artificial intelligence - Volume 1
IJCAI'77 Proceedings of the 5th international joint conference on Artificial intelligence - Volume 1
The automatic synthesis of systems of recursive programs
IJCAI'77 Proceedings of the 5th international joint conference on Artificial intelligence - Volume 1
IJCAI'77 Proceedings of the 5th international joint conference on Artificial intelligence - Volume 1
A lemma driven automatic theorem prover for recursive function theory
IJCAI'77 Proceedings of the 5th international joint conference on Artificial intelligence - Volume 1
Inducing function properties from computation traces
IJCAI'79 Proceedings of the 6th international joint conference on Artificial intelligence - Volume 1
A natural programming calculus
IJCAI'79 Proceedings of the 6th international joint conference on Artificial intelligence - Volume 1
IJCAI'79 Proceedings of the 6th international joint conference on Artificial intelligence - Volume 1
A deductive approach to program synthesis
IJCAI'79 Proceedings of the 6th international joint conference on Artificial intelligence - Volume 1
Abbreviated output for input in ACL2: an implementation case study
Proceedings of the Eighth International Workshop on the ACL2 Theorem Prover and its Applications
Strategic Issues, Problems and Challenges in Inductive Theorem Proving
Electronic Notes in Theoretical Computer Science (ENTCS)
Verified just-in-time compiler on x86
Proceedings of the 37th annual ACM SIGPLAN-SIGACT symposium on Principles of programming languages
A new structural induction scheme for proving properties of mutually recursive concepts
AAAI'87 Proceedings of the sixth National conference on Artificial intelligence - Volume 1
A new structural induction scheme for proving properties of mutually recursive concepts
AAAI'87 Proceedings of the sixth National conference on Artificial intelligence - Volume 1
Science of Computer Programming
Trends in Trends in Functional Programming 1999/2000 versus 2007/2008
Higher-Order and Symbolic Computation
Proof-producing synthesis of ML from higher-order logic
Proceedings of the 17th ACM SIGPLAN international conference on Functional programming
A Two-Valued Logic for Properties of Strict Functional Programs Allowing Partial Functions
Journal of Automated Reasoning
New equations for neutral terms: a sound and complete decision procedure, formalized
Proceedings of the 2013 ACM SIGPLAN workshop on Dependently-typed programming
Hi-index | 0.08 |